pow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/ Счетчик, сжать и восстановить и XP Access
8 сообщений из 8, страница 1 из 1
Счетчик, сжать и восстановить и XP Access
    #32483608
_ThUG_
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
ФАК прочел. Насколько я понял, в акцессе 97 можно обнулить все отсутствующие значения счетчика до максимального путем сжатия базы. Это единственное, что мне нужно (дыры пусть будут), но как это сделать в XP Акцессе ?

Очень не хочется внимать совету, что не стоит пользователю показывать значения счетчика...
...
Рейтинг: 0 / 0
Счетчик, сжать и восстановить и XP Access
    #32483629
Фотография Deminik
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
К сожалению, у меня нет AccessXP...попробуй удалить поле счетчика, а затем создать новый... (у меня в 2002-ом получилось)...
...
Рейтинг: 0 / 0
Счетчик, сжать и восстановить и XP Access
    #32483670
_ThUG_
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Мне-то как раз нужно все значения оставить как есть, но при этом оставить возможность обнулить все запоротые записи выше максимума. =(
...
Рейтинг: 0 / 0
Счетчик, сжать и восстановить и XP Access
    #32483689
Фотография Deminik
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Ясно...
А если взять все записи из таблицы и скопировать в другую...затем в первой произвести действия как в моем первом ответе...потом записи скопировать обратно...
...
Рейтинг: 0 / 0
Счетчик, сжать и восстановить и XP Access
    #32483691
Фотография paparome
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Наверное, Deminik, имел ввиду следующее:

- Меняем тип поля со счетчика на длинное целое (сохраняем таблицу)
- Меняем назад на счетчик (сохраняем таблицу)

В принципе, должно сработать (сам не проверял :) )
...
Рейтинг: 0 / 0
Счетчик, сжать и восстановить и XP Access
    #32483729
Фотография АлексейК
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
MDB Access 2002 формат базы 2002 (как в других версиях не знаю)

сначала так:
Код: plaintext
GRANT UPDATEIDENTITY ON TABLE mytable to Admin 


потом так

Код: plaintext
1.
UPDATE mytable SET mytable.MyNum =  1000 
WHERE (((mytable.MyNum)= 1 ));
...
Рейтинг: 0 / 0
Счетчик, сжать и восстановить и XP Access
    #32483774
Фотография АлексейК
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
кстати если задать значение счетчика больше максимального то при попытке
добавить новое значение один раз споткнется пытаясь создать существующий номер, но потом все путем.

и еще
почему - то не на все значения можно изменить

пробую у себя 1 -> 1000 OK

1000 -> 1 OK

а на пропущенный в результате спотыка 25 -не дается
...
Рейтинг: 0 / 0
Счетчик, сжать и восстановить и XP Access
    #32485305
_ThUG_
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
2 paparome: "Невозможно изменить тип данных пока таблица имеет связи с другими таблицами"

А вариант Алексея опробую сегодня...

Но видимо все-таки Счетчик - это не то поле, которое стоит кому-либо показывать. Своеобразная помойка, а наводить порядок на помойке - глупо. =(
...
Рейтинг: 0 / 0
8 сообщений из 8, страница 1 из 1
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/ Счетчик, сжать и восстановить и XP Access
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]